I remember that in 2015, the U.S. held an auction of coins confiscated from Silk Road. Back then, they auctioned off 50,000 bitcoins, each selling for about $270. The entire auction brought in around $13.5 million for the government. Sounds pretty good, but here’s the funny part — if those same coins were auctioned today, they would be worth nearly $4 billion. Over eleven years, the value of each coin has increased more than 290 times. This became the most profitable auction in history, even if it wasn’t repeated.
